Samsung is probably working on a more affordable Galaxy Note

Samsung's Galaxy Note line got larger than usual this year with the launch of both the Note10 and the Note10+, but the Korean company may add yet another member at some point in the future. The folks over at SamMobile have dug up a model number for an upcoming Samsung phone, which comes with some intriguing possibilities if you're familiar with the company's naming scheme. Samsung Galaxy Note10 It's the SM-N770F. The "N" in there clearly means this is a Galaxy Note, but the flagship Notes all have N9xx model numbers. TCL 10 Pro and 10L will get Android 11 and two years of security updates

Back in April TCL made the 10 Pro and 10L official, and they went on sale earlier this month. These are the two Android smartphones that the company is primarily using to make a name for itself outside of China. While TCL has made a lot of Alcatel and BlackBerry branded handsets over the years, few people in the Western world know about it in this respect. Neither the 10 Pro nor the 10L are proper flagship devices, instead TCL is apparently emulating HMD Global's initial strategy with the revived Nokia brand - go after the mid-range first.
